This is a 32 bed Spine & Neurovascular Acute Floor focusing on many neurological disorders under these services: Neurosurgery, General Neurology, Stroke Neurology, Spine Neurosurgery and Ortho Spine Surgery. Some of these diagnoses may be ischemic stroke, epilepsy, autoimmune disorders, cervical fusions, lumber fusions, etc. Staffing mix on this floor include the Registered Nurse, Patient Care Technician, and Charge RN all working 12 hours shifts (7a-7p or 7p-7a). Nursing team works collaboratively with other services to safely get patients to a safe disposition of home or rehab. Patients on this floor range from being medically ready to be discharged or acutely ill and requiring a longer hospital stay. Some skills learned and utilized here include cardiac rhythm interpretation, neurological assessments, spinal cord assessments, pre-op and post op education, surgical dressing changes, surgical drains, wounds, tracheostomy care etc. Renowned as the academic flagship of the University of Maryland Medical System, our Magnet®-designated facility is a nationally recognized, academic medical center with opportunities across the continuum of care.
